TPEPlatform/MediaRecorder: Difference between revisions

Jump to navigation Jump to search
Line 8: Line 8:


Regarding to architecture of Encoding framework, please visit [[TPEPlatform/MediaEncoderFramework|"MediaEncoder Framework"]].
Regarding to architecture of Encoding framework, please visit [[TPEPlatform/MediaEncoderFramework|"MediaEncoder Framework"]].
==Track Encoder Milestone==
The following table reveals encode and associate container format we are going to support:
{| class="fullwidth-table sortable" style="width: 100%;"
|-
| style="background: none repeat scroll 0% 0% rgb(239, 239, 239);" width="50px" | '''Type'''
| style="background: none repeat scroll 0% 0% rgb(239, 239, 239);" | '''Encoder'''
| style="background: none repeat scroll 0% 0% rgb(239, 239, 239);" | '''Detailed'''
| style="background: none repeat scroll 0% 0% rgb(239, 239, 239);" | '''Container'''
|-
| rowspan=4 valign="top" | Audio
| Opus
| mono/ stereo
| Ogg
|-
| Vorbis
| mono/ stereo
| Ogg
|-
| AAC_LC
| mono/ stereo/ 5.0/ 5.1
| MPEG-4
|-
| PCM
| 16 bit LPCM
| Wave
|-
| rowspan=2 valign="top" | Video
| H.264
| Baseline Profile
| MPEG-4
|-
| VP8
|
| WebM 1.0
|-
| VP9
|
| WebM 2.0
|}
List pros and cons for each audio/ video codec. We need more clear view to prioritize codec support sequence.
Requirements for a video codec, which is the way to we prioritize encoder support:
#Image quality
#Performance
#Power consumption
#Hardware support
#Licensing


==META Issues==
==META Issues==
Confirmed users
1,643

edits

Navigation menu